Message type: E = Error
Message class: HRPIQ000 - Messages in Development Class PMIQ
Message number: 461
Message text: Rule container & does not exist

- Rule container & does not exist ?The SAP error message HRPIQ000461, which states "Rule container & does not exist," typically occurs in the context of SAP's Human Capital Management (HCM) module, particularly in the area of personnel administration or payroll processing. This error indicates that the system is trying to access a rule container that has not been defined or is not available in the system.
Cause:
- Missing Rule Container: The specified rule container may not have been created or configured in the system.
- Incorrect Configuration: There may be a misconfiguration in the settings where the rule container is referenced.
- Transport Issues: If the system has recently undergone a transport of changes, the rule container may not have been included or properly transported.
-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to access the rule container.
